Jess works primarily in acrylics on canvas and board, layering color on color to create dynamic scenes from the trail. The result is layers of paint you can see and feel.

As is true with all art under U.S. law, the artist retains reproduction rights and copyright of her created pieces unless she has expressly given her written and signed consent. http://www.arsny.com/copyright-basics
